In Part 1, Nancy shows you the tools you need to make a metal cuff bracelet and gives you tips on designing your cuff and incorporating stones.

+BuckarooCoyote Hi Buckaroo! Love the name! Thank you. The cabinets are (believe it or not) Martha Stewart craft cabinets that I purchased from Home Depot. It took two people about 6 hours to put each one together but, they have wide, wide, shallow drawers (4 per) and four slightly deeper drawers but, still, really wide. They are perfect for jewelers.
